Introduction to Screwle-Spring Terminal Block
Screwle-pring terminal block are widely ued in indutrial, commercial, and reidential etting due to their eae of ue, durability, and reliability. Thee terminal block utilize pring technology to make and break electrical connection, eliminating the need for crew and providing an efficient, maintenance-free olution.

Type of Screwle-Spring Terminal Block
There are everal type of crewle-pring terminal block available in the market, each deigned for pecific application and requirement. Undertanding the difference can help you make an informed deciion.
1 Terminal Strip Type
- Decription: A erie of terminal grouped together on a ingle trip, often with multiple row for parallel connection.
- Advantage: Efficient organization, high denity, and eay to manage.
- Application: Ideal for indutrial automation, control panel, and field device.
2 DIN Rail Mount Type
- Decription: Deigned to mount onto DIN rail trip commonly ued in indutrial and commercial etting.
- Advantage: Standardized mounting, eay intallation and replacement, and ecure mounting.
- Application: Often ued in indutrial control ytem, witchgear, and automation panel.
3 Individual Terminal Block
- Decription: Single terminal block that provide individual connection, often with multiple numbered terminal for eay identification.
- Advantage: Eay to replace and maintain, and cutomizable for pecific application.
- Application: Suitable for reidential, automotive, and general-purpoe wiring.
4 Weatherproof Terminal Block
- Decription: Deigned to withtand harh environmental condition and protect againt moiture and dut.
- Advantage: Suitable for outdoor application, enhanced durability, and long-lating performance.
- Application: Outdoor intallation, contruction ite, and high-moiture environment.
Key Selection Criteria for Screwle-Spring Terminal Block
When chooing a crewle-pring terminal block, conider the following criteria to enure it meet your pecific need:
1 Ampacity and Voltage Rating
- Ampacity: The maximum current-carrying capacity of the terminal block, typically meaured in ampere (A).
- Voltage Rating: The maximum voltage the terminal block can afely handle, uually pecified in volt (V).
2 Connection Type
- Single-Border Terminal Block: Suitable for ingle-wire connection.
- Din-43650 Connector: Multi-wire connection with tandardized pin configuration.
3 Inulation and Material
- Inulation Material: High-quality inulation like PVC can offer better protection againt electrical hazard.
- Material Durability: Material like bra or aluminum offer excellent conductivity and corroion reitance.
4 Environmental Protection
- IP Rating: Evaluate the ingre protection rating to determine the block' reitance to dut and water.
- UL/CUL Certification: Certification indicating compliance with afety tandard.
5 Retention Mechanim
- Spring Mechanim: Enure proper contact preure and reliable electrical connection.
- Sealing Clip: For added protection againt environmental factor.
